Osborn Law
Leave Feedback
About Us
Osborn Law pioneers a contemporary approach to legal services in Newcastle, offering practical, timely, and cost-effective counsel. We are driven by the goal of collaboratively achieving our clients' objectives, rather than merely identifying hurdles. Under the guidance of Tim Osborn and Christie Howson, our team excels in Commercial, Employment, and Property Law, as well as Estate Planning and Litigation, providing robust advice and representation to individuals and businesses of all sizes. Our practice is built on fostering strong, long-lasting relationships, working in partnership with clients to prioritise their goals. We focus on delivering straightforward and sound legal solutions, ensuring they are both timely and economical. Osborn Law is not only committed to our clients but also to the community, regularly engaging and contributing to the vibrant areas where we live and work. With a strategic emphasis on our core practice areas, we offer comprehensive legal support in Dispute Resolution, Debt Recovery, and Company Secretary roles. This focus allows us to effectively cater to a wide range of client needs, affirming our status as a reliable legal partner dedicated to helping clients achieve their ambitions.

Commercial Law
Osborn Law is dedicated to fostering enduring relationships with clients, offering collaborative guidance across diverse commercial law matters. Our team excels in providing tailored solutions, ensuring that each client receives the comprehensive support they need to navigate their complex business environments. Our expertise spans a range of commercial legal services. We offer strategic advice on business structuring and the establishment and management of trusts. We handle the complexities of purchase and supply contracts, facilitate smooth acquisitions and disposals of assets, and provide insights into competition law and franchising. Additionally, our team is proficient in drafting finance and security documentation and navigating the intricacies of liquor licensing, ensuring compliance with all regulatory requirements.
Employment Law
Osborn Law is adept in navigating the intricate landscape of employment law, offering clients robust support in this dynamic domain. Our esteemed team excels in crafting comprehensive employment contracts and industrial documentation, such as subcontractor and enterprise agreements, ensuring that your business operations are fortified by sound legal frameworks. We are well-versed in advising on compliance matters concerning the Fair Work Act 2009 and Modern Awards, while also providing expert guidance and representation on issues like unfair dismissal claims and other workplace grievances. Additionally, our team is experienced in appearing before Fair Work Australia, equipped to advocate and negotiate on your behalf. We assist employers in addressing complex workplace challenges including disciplinary actions, redundancies, harassment, and bullying complaints. To proactively strengthen workplace environments, we offer in-house training sessions, thereby empowering your team with effective strategies for performance management, and managing bullying and harassment claims, along with conducting thorough workplace investigations.
Estate Planning
Osborn Law adeptly navigates the complexities of estate planning, providing Australians with clarity and assurance in managing their future. Recognising that estate planning is an essential component of comprehensive financial management, the firm ensures that both estate and non-estate assets are synchronised to maximise benefits passed on to beneficiaries. This strategic approach not only secures the careful execution of your asset distribution wishes but also provides peace of mind knowing that your legacy is protected and directed according to your intentions. With extensive experience and deep understanding of the estate planning domain, the team at Osborn Law is committed to crafting tailored solutions that align with clients' personal objectives. Addressing critical questions about the future care of children, management of assets, and the establishment of a coherent legacy, Osborn Law ensures that all necessary documents are meticulously prepared. Their dedicated team collaborates closely with clients to fulfil their ultimate desire of a secure and orderly transfer of wealth and responsibilities.
Property Law
Osborn Law's property team demonstrates extensive proficiency in facilitating both residential and commercial property transactions. Their conveyancing services encompass a broad spectrum of activities, including residential and commercial conveyancing, as well as leasing for retail, commercial, and residential spaces. Their approach is designed to keep clients informed and engaged through every stage of the transaction, ensuring a seamless experience whether acquiring, selling, or leasing properties. In addition to property transactions, Osborn Law offers expertise in managing intricate corporate and commercial property deals. They are adept at handling large-scale commercial properties and managing projects such as substantial Torrens and Strata title subdivisions, both for sale and for sale/leaseback arrangements. Their knowledge extends to negotiating off-the-plan contracts for residential and strata developments, supporting clients in property development and planning. By coordinating with key parties such as real estate agents, inspectors, and financial institutions, Osborn Law strives to streamline the property transaction process for their clients.
